Output e81fecc5d5d75003d381f6634af67296d517a5229fa260ffa769841d36f0509e:12

value
135174
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ebcb80069b1a7f7fd824cf9fab67c1353e7e90e5 OP_EQUAL
address
3PBnW4N1fY8bwphGqvW7XJUz4YR8boRjWa
transaction
e81fecc5d5d75003d381f6634af67296d517a5229fa260ffa769841d36f0509e
spent
true